数据库为什么等于数据仓库

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库和数据仓库是两个不同的概念,不能等同。下面是数据库和数据仓库的区别和特点:

    1. 数据库:
      数据库是一个用于存储和管理结构化数据的系统。它用于存储和管理组织中的各种业务数据,例如员工信息、销售数据、客户信息等。数据库通常使用关系型数据库管理系统(RDBMS)来存储数据,并提供了一种结构化的方式来查询和操作数据。数据库是面向事务的,支持高并发和实时数据处理。

    2. 数据仓库:
      数据仓库是一个用于存储大量历史和当前数据的系统。它用于支持企业的决策分析和业务智能需求。数据仓库通过将来自多个数据源的数据进行提取、转换和加载(ETL)处理,将数据以一种更加适合分析的方式组织起来。数据仓库通常使用多维数据库(OLAP)来存储和查询数据,并提供了一种灵活的方式来进行数据切片、钻取和聚合等分析操作。

    3. 区别:
      数据库和数据仓库的主要区别在于它们的目标和用途。数据库主要用于支持组织的日常业务操作,如数据录入、查询、修改和删除等。而数据仓库主要用于支持决策分析和业务智能,提供给企业管理层和决策者更好的数据支持。

    4. 特点:
      数据库的特点包括:

    • 面向事务:数据库支持事务处理,确保数据的一致性和可靠性。
    • 高并发:数据库能够处理大量的并发请求,支持多用户同时访问。
    • 实时处理:数据库能够实时地存储和处理数据,支持实时的业务操作。

    数据仓库的特点包括:

    • 面向分析:数据仓库提供了丰富的分析功能,支持复杂的数据查询和分析操作。
    • 大数据量:数据仓库能够存储和处理大量的数据,包括历史数据和实时数据。
    • 数据转换:数据仓库通过ETL处理将数据从不同的数据源中提取、转换和加载到统一的数据模型中。

    总结:数据库和数据仓库是两个不同的概念,数据库主要用于存储和管理组织的日常业务数据,而数据仓库主要用于支持决策分析和业务智能。它们在目标、用途和特点上存在明显的区别。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库和数据仓库是两个不同的概念,它们并不等同。下面我将分别解释它们的含义和区别。

    数据库(Database)是指一个组织化存储数据的系统,它可以用来管理和存储大量结构化数据。数据库主要用于支持应用程序的数据存储、读取和管理。它可以提供数据的持久化存储,确保数据的安全性和一致性,并提供高效的数据检索和处理能力。常见的数据库管理系统(DBMS)包括MySQL、Oracle、SQL Server等。

    数据仓库(Data Warehouse)是一种用于存储和管理大量结构化和非结构化数据的集中式存储系统。数据仓库的设计目标是支持企业级的决策分析和报表生成。数据仓库通常从多个来源系统中提取、转换和加载数据,并对数据进行清洗、整合和变换,以便进行复杂的数据分析和挖掘。数据仓库通常采用维度建模和星型/雪花模型来组织数据,以便支持灵活的查询和报表生成。

    数据库和数据仓库之间的主要区别在于它们的设计目标和使用方式。数据库主要用于支持应用程序的事务处理和数据管理,它通常包含实时的、经常变动的业务数据。而数据仓库主要用于支持决策分析和报表生成,它通常包含历史数据和大量的冗余数据,以便支持复杂的数据分析和挖掘。此外,数据仓库通常采用专门的数据抽取、转换和加载(ETL)过程来处理源数据,并提供灵活的查询和报表工具来支持用户的数据分析需求。

    综上所述,数据库和数据仓库是两个不同的概念。数据库主要用于应用程序的数据管理,而数据仓库主要用于决策分析和报表生成。虽然它们有一些相似的技术和概念,但在设计目标、数据结构和使用方式上有很大的差异。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库和数据仓库是两个不同的概念,它们有着不同的设计目标和用途。数据库用于存储和管理结构化数据,而数据仓库则用于支持决策分析和报表生成。

    数据库是一个用来存储和管理数据的软件系统。它可以对数据进行增删改查等操作,并提供了事务处理、并发控制和数据完整性等功能。数据库通常用于支持业务应用系统,例如企业的客户关系管理系统(CRM)、人力资源管理系统(HRM)等。数据库的设计目标是高效地存储和管理大量结构化数据,并提供可靠的数据访问和操作。

    数据仓库是一个用于存储和管理大量历史数据的系统。它通常用于支持决策分析和报表生成,帮助企业了解业务趋势、发现问题和做出决策。数据仓库的设计目标是提供高性能的数据查询和分析能力,并支持复杂的数据挖掘和统计分析操作。

    虽然数据库和数据仓库有着不同的设计目标和用途,但它们之间也存在一些共同点。首先,它们都是用来存储和管理数据的系统,都提供了数据访问和操作的功能。其次,它们都需要设计合适的数据模型和数据结构,以支持应用系统或分析需求。最后,它们都需要考虑数据的安全性和完整性,以确保数据的可靠性和一致性。

    总之,数据库和数据仓库是两个不同的概念,它们有着不同的设计目标和用途。数据库用于支持业务应用系统,而数据仓库用于支持决策分析和报表生成。在实际应用中,可以根据具体的需求和场景选择合适的数据库或数据仓库技术。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部